    For 240, the Bentley 240 Service manual is best as it is in publication. Haynes offers a production year range for each period before a 240 revision such as switch from K-jetronic ot LH-Jetronic, more of less.

    There is an errata notes page here on the brickboard for the Bentley manual. The Haynes manual appears to have a few inaccuracies.
